IP查询
查询
你查询的IP:[117.80.106.84] 地理位置:中国–江苏–苏州电信
最新查询
114.68.72.6
203.196.223.171
117.75.194.47
122.112.223.236
220.252.237.196
116.13.252.0
119.58.231.51
125.96.1.136
117.64.129.125
117.80.106.84
125.31.192.239
118.144.250.161
124.40.112.160
119.112.145.47
125.104.16.194
203.92.169.244
202.96.209.189
118.184.149.141
210.78.228.39
202.125.176.171
58.240.159.175
58.16.238.67
202.38.184.148
58.100.88.177
202.4.128.152
118.102.16.67
58.144.89.136
119.28.158.120
119.144.219.93
202.141.160.95
118.89.64.227